After suffering a miscarriage in June, Married at First Sight star Jamie Otis opened up about her loss in honor of Pregnancy and Infant Loss Awareness Month. "October is Pregnancy and Infant Loss Awareness Month," she opened her note alongside the black-and-white photo above. "I can't sleep well tonight so I blogged about my sweet boy, Johnathan Edward. I realize there is a great stigma associated with sharing photos of your baby who was born too early and has already gone to heaven, so I want to say sorry if this offends you. However, if there's one thing my husband has taught me it's this: don't live life trying NOT to offend anyone and trying to please everyone."
